Historical & Cultural Background
The name Jayace is derived from the English name 'Jay', which is often associated with the jaybird, symbolizing playfulness and intelligence. The suffix 'Ace' suggests excellence or being the best, making it a popular choice in contemporary American naming trends. As a modern invention, Jayace reflects the trend of combining traditional names to create unique identities.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Jayace was first seen in the United States in 2014. Jayace has ranked as high as #1371 nationally, which occurred in 2018, and has been most popular in . In the past 5 years the name Jayace has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.
